Lesson Outline
Richard worked on writing the letters C and O using proper sizing. He benefits from encouragement to write more slowly. He did well reading short vowel words and circling the corresponding picture. We continue to practice rhyming, identifying the initial and final sound, and blending, segmenting and deleting syllables. Richard worked hard to read a repetitive story entitled, 'Gus and Mom'. Ten frames were introduced. Given a clock with missing numbers, Richard confidently filled in the correct numbers. He really enjoyed a game of 'Connect Four' addition which encouraged Richard to utilize the counting on strategy when one-digit numbers.
